Output 22328a3d98053b72515c411460fdea700abdc05b2613756fd0ec9d6632d22bd2:3
- value
- 21234503
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c69d4c8338cd1972e39e5159a471db93860708e OP_EQUAL
- address
- 37CTFLG1fP8ph1KvyWPwCb6y7uwZsTmXEt
- transaction
- 22328a3d98053b72515c411460fdea700abdc05b2613756fd0ec9d6632d22bd2
- confirmations
- 330266
- spent
- true